WebMar 2, 2024 · Place brats in a greased baking pan, making sure the brats are not overlapping. Bake for 10 minutes and then turn the brats. Bake for 6 more minutes. … When brats are finished, make sure the internal temperature is 160°. Top with your favorite toppings. What’s the best way to cook Johnsonville brats? WebDec 4, 2024 · The best way to cook Johnsonville Brats is on the stovetop or grill. 1. On Stove: To cook them on the stovetop, preheat a pan over medium-high heat and add oil or butter if desired. Place brats in the pan and cook for about 10 minutes, flipping occasionally until they reach an internal temperature of at least 160°F. 2. sermon on your will be done
